    ingredients & substitutions

    Gluten-Free Baguette: The toasted baguette holds up well with the toppings, and is suitable for those with gluten sensitivities. I have celiac disease and eat gluten free so I know how important it is to be able to make a delicious gluten free dish!

    Cranberry Goat Cheese: I love the creamy, tangy goat cheese on these goat cheese toasts! It adds a sweet and tart flavor profile to the gluten free crostinis. It’s a perfect pairing with the savory elements of this goat cheese crostini recipe. If you can’t find cranberry goat cheese, plain goat cheese or honey goat cheese works great too!

    Garlic Aioli: Creamy, garlicky aioli adds a rich, savory sauce-like spread. To me, the more garlic the better.

    Arugula: This peppery arugula topping adds a fresh, slightly bitter flavor that balances the richness of the cheese and sauce. I love adding arugula to everything but if you don’t you can use spinach or parsley instead for a touch of green! It would also be really good with these air fryer kale chips on top!

    Balsamic Glaze: This sweet glaze adds a touch of sophistication to the dish, plus it looks pretty drizzled on top. It’s a great way to balance the flavors of all the goat cheese crostini recipe ingredients.

    Pecans: These nuts add a crunchy texture and a sweet flavor to the crostini appetizers.

    directions

    Step 1

    First, I slice the baguette into thin pieces. I like to make them about 3/4″-1″ thick. Drizzle with olive oil, season with salt and pepper. You can also add a drizzle of balsamic glaze here or some garlic for extra flavor!

    Goat Cheese Crostini Recipe (gluten free)

    Step 2

    Next, I bake on 350 for about 5 minutes, or air fry on 390 for 4-6 minutes or until golden brown and crispy.

    Goat Cheese Crostini Recipe (gluten free)

    Step 3

    After, I spread a generous amount of cranberry goat cheese on each crostini. Then, I top with a handful of arugula and pecans. The more pecans the merrier! For a heartier option, add a slice of steak to each crostini. You can even so some with steak and some without so the guests can choose which goat cheese toasts work for them!

    Goat Cheese Crostini Recipe (gluten free)

    Step 4

    My favorite part – drizzle the goat cheese crostini with balsamic glaze and garlic aioli.

    expert tips & tricks

    Choose the Right Bread! Gluten free bread can be difficult to navigate. I love udi’s gluten free baguettes, schars gluten free baguette or the trader joes one! A crusty, sturdy bread will hold up best with these toppings for the crostini appetizers.

    Change up the toppings: You can change up the flavors and toppings every time you make this goat cheese crostini recipe. You can swap in another creamy cheese like feta or Gorgonzola, top with fresh figs or dates, or even use a different sauce drizzled on top. You can even add a different protein; A thin slice of prosciutto would go great on these gluten free crostini.

    If you don’t like gluten free bread and still want to make gluten free crostinis, you can use a slice of toasted sweet potato instead! The sweet potato toast base makes a great gluten free crostini too! A local restaurant does their goat cheese crostini on sweet potato slices and they are so delicious I order them every single time I go!

    Use a dairy free cheese to make dairy free crostinis! You can use dairy free ricotta or dairy free cream cheese!

    serving, storing and meal prepping

    I like to arrange the goat cheese crostini on a plate, platter or serving tray. I always garnish the goat cheese toasts with fresh herbs for a fancy presentation.

    To store, I add the goat cheese crostini to an airtight container for up to four days.

    Prep Time 5 minutes mins
    Cook Time 10 minutes mins
    Total Time 15 minutes mins
    Course Appetizer, Snack
    Cuisine American
    Servings 6 servings
    Calories 224 kcal

    Ingredients
      

    • 1 gluten free baguette sliced
    • 1 log goat cheese or flavored goat cheese
    • 1/2 cup garlic aioli
    • 1 cup arugula
    • 1 tablespoon olive oil
    • 1 tablespoon balsamic glaze
    • 2 pecans per crostini
    • Salt and pepper to taste
    • Optional: Sliced steak

    Instructions
     

    • Slice the baguette into thin pieces.
    • Drizzle with olive oil, season with salt and pepper.
    • Bake on 350 for about 5 minutes, or air fry on 390 for 4-6 minutes or until golden brown and crispy.
    • Spread a generous amount of cranberry goat cheese on each crostini.
    • Top with a handful of arugula.
    • Garnish with two pecans.
    • For a heartier option, add a slice of steak to each crostini.
    • Drizzle with balsamic glaze and garlic aioli.
